While the astronauts, heroes forever, spent mere hours on the moon, I have remained in this new world for nearly thirty years. I know that my achievement is quite ordinary. I am not the only man to seek his fortune far from home, and certainly I am not the first. Still, there are times I am bewildered by each mile I have traveled, each meal I have eaten, each person I have known, each room in which I have slept. As ordinary as it all appears, there are times when it is beyond my imagination.
Jhumpa Lahiri, Interpreter of Maladies (via bookmania)

Ethereal Gifs by Damjan Malajev
Damjan Malajev (aka Himaleyev) is a 24 year old Language & Literature Professor working in Customer Support at an online company. On the side he creates ethereal, beautiful, abstract gifs that seem to come from another world. Damjan (who freely admits he is not a coder) is self taught, and creates his work using a combination of pixel sorting software, a morphing program from 2002, and photoshop. Although his work is related to generative and glitch art, it feels much more organic and fluid than that type of work usually does.

Check out my kitbashed K2SO! This one was a lot of fun to make! I started with the Star Wars Black Series K2SO toy, painted it with a few layers to make him look weathered, then wrapped his hands in tape, painted those too, added reflective stickers to his eyes, added the belt, leather cloak, and a hat made of sculpey and there you have it!
